Point Blank director John Boorman says 'health and safety' would have ruined his films
John Boorman, after being presented with a BFI Fellowship — the highest honour that the nation’s leading film organisation can bestow — told me that he counts himself lucky that he began his career when he did.
“Could I go off with a few actors into the wilds and make a film like Deliverance now?” the 80-year-old director mused. “If I were to, I’d have the health and safety people crawling all over me, and they’d make damn sure the film turned out mind-numbingly boring and uneventful.”
Jon Voight, the star of the great 1972 film, used to say that, while it helped to save his career, the eight weeks that he spent making it with Boorman came perilously close to ending his life.

Ruta wants to keep her clothes on
It’s all very well for Rooney Mara to say she is not ashamed of showing off her body, but Ruta Gedmintas, left, the star of The Tudors, tells me actresses should put up some resistance when directors ask them to disrobe.
“It is something we are all up against,” she laments at the launch of the Biker Project at All Saints in Covent Garden. “But it is so much sexier to suggest things than to show them. I am not saying I would rule it out, but it would have to be really relevant to the story for me to do it.”

Would You Rather…? Lindsay Lohan Vs. Pippa Middleton in Temperley
Everyone wants to be Pippa Middleton, including Lindsay Lohan, apparently. The troubled starlet, along with her mother and sister, were surprise guests at this weekend’s Kardashian-Humphries nuptials. She wore a long white dress–which isn’t scandalous, as guests were reportedly asked to wear black or white. However, it was the same Temperley London dress that Pippa Middleton wore to that other really big wedding earlier this year. The Royal Wedding’s breakout star wore a custom-made green version of the dress to the Duke and Duchess of Cambridge’s reception back in April.
It can be hard to figure out what to wear to a wedding–especially one as high-profile as this one–and there’s nothing wrong with getting a little inspiration from someone who got it right.
